JoonSung was JoonYoung's younger brother by three years. Haneul remembered that, when he used to visit JoonYoung during junior high, they would often play with JoonSung as well.

However, that wasn't the important part at this moment.

In this world, JoongSung had died in place of JoonYoung.

'Did something go wrong again?'

There was no other way to put it except that. No matter how much Haneul rubbed his eyes, the name on the plate still said JoonSung.

JoonSung had died rather than JoonYoung.

Haneul tried to pretend to be as normal as possible.

"Is JoonYoung…….well?"

"Yeah, he is. He's alright now. Rather, he seems to be a lot more active recently. To see you asking me such a question. I guess, you guys aren't in contact anymore…….. You guys used to play so well together in the past."

"It just happened to be this way."

"Yeah, JoonYoung is currently working as a Hero in the 3rd district. It seems like he recently got a new assignment out in the special district, so he seems to be living in Central right now. I'll give you his number, so give him a call."

Haneul opened his eyes wide.

JoonYoung is alive. Not only that, but he's also a Hero?

Haneul could not remember the conversation that had happened after this point.

When he had come to his senses, JoonYoung's mother was already gone, and Haneul was left alone at the same spot.

'JoonYoung isn't dead. He's alive in this world.'

Haneul wanted to meet JoonYoung immediately. However, he did not know what to talk about with him. His memories and the memories of JoonYoung were different.

After clearing his mind, Haneul visited his father once more, then headed towards the National Cemetery.

"It's going to be grave #422."

"Thank you."

This was the place that proved that Black Walker lived his life as a Hero. Although it was difficult to explain his life with a few words, this place only had basic information. How many times Black Walker participated in a rift, and how many civilians he had saved.

Haneul stood in front of Black Walker.

"I honestly don't know how many amazing people are buried here. I don't know their names, nor do I know what they have done. However, you are different. You are an existence that is different to the others. Black Walker, you are the index and opportunity to my life in this world."

Black Walker had known.

The last rift that he had participated in, was something way out of his league. But, even still, he had fought with everything he had for his mission.

To follow his mission as a Hero.

It was stupid.

If he had known that his abilities were low, it would've been fine for him to step back a little.

"I don't think I'll ever find a Hero as stupid as you. To place your life in front of another to save them. There's no one else like that in this world."

Haneul clenched his fist, and the tip of his nose twitched. The more he felt the weight of being a Hero, and the more he gauged his own life against another's, he understood.

He understood how sacred Black Walker's sacrifice was, and how much courage he needed to have to do what he did.

Suddenly, someone appeared beside him.

"He didn't do it to get recognition. It was his calling, and the reason for his existence in this world. He wanted to do things that he normally couldn't do, and he didn't care if anyone recognized him for it. He was that type of Hero, and the figure that he was aiming for."

Haneul turned his head.

An only lady in her mid-fifties, was gently smiling.

"We meet again."

Haneul deeply lowered his head. It was a face that he would never forget. It was the person that had told him what type of person Black Walker was.

It was Black Walker's mother.
